Tatiana Taís Sibov is a scholar working on Genetics, Biomaterials and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Tatiana Taís Sibov has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 686 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Genetics, 9 papers in Biomaterials and 6 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Tatiana Taís Sibov’s work include Mesenchymal stem cell research (8 papers),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ers) and Cancer Cells and Metastasis (6 papers). Tatiana Taís Sibov is often cited by papers focused on Mesenchymal stem cell research (8 papers),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ers) and Cancer Cells and Metastasis (6 papers). Tatiana Taís Sibov collaborates with scholars based in Brazil and United States. Tatiana Taís Sibov's co-authors include Lionel Fernel Gamarra, Lorena Favaro Pavon, Luciana Cavalheiro Marti, Edson Amaro, Suzana Mária Fleury Malheiros, Javier Bustamante Mamani, Daniela Mara de Oliveira, Tiago R. Oliveira, L. Malavolta and Ricardo Bentes Azevedo and has published in prestigious journals such as Oncotarget, International Journal of Nanomedicine and Stem Cell Research & Therapy.
